By the way, Runaround Sue was cleaned up for the recording session.  When the Belmonts sang the song on street corners in The Bronx before they made it big, these were the lyrics they sang...

0:33 - slut, slut, slut, slut
1:33 - Sue goes to bed with other guys

1960

Those are The Crickets (Sonny Curtis - guitar, Jerry Allison - drums, Joe B. Mauldin - bass) backing The Everly Brothers

John and George are singing "Frère Jacques" as back-up vocals, Kev.

Kev, I didn't know that until 1988 when Past Masters Volume 2 was released on CD.  I turned off the left channel on my stereo to hear what they were singing as back-up vocals...and there it was!   ;D
